#29 Post by bradaz11 »

yes, and those are really your only two options for coach guns. the stoeger is slightly faster from the off as you don't have to learn to cock the hammers as you open.

actually, there is a third option, the pedersoli wyatt earp
Image

i did get a 16g hammer gun with 25" barrel (from damage) but at the moment, my pump is faster.

but as far as BWSS is concerned. box locks are fine
